"Capturing the Timeless Beauty: Edouard Baldus and his Façade Sur Series" Step into a world of architectural grandeur as renowned photographer Edouard Baldus takes us on a visual journey through his captivating series, "Façade sur. " From the iconic Louvre Facade sur le Carrousel to the majestic Tuileries Aile Sud Facade sur la Cour, each photograph tells a story of elegance and history. Baldus's lens transports us to the heart of Paris, where we witness the exquisite details adorning these magnificent structures. With precision and artistry, he captures every intricate carving, every ornate balcony that graces these facades. The play of light and shadow adds depth to his compositions, enhancing their timeless allure. In "Louvre et Tuileries Facade sur le Quai, " we are treated to a breathtaking view of both landmarks seamlessly blending together. The juxtaposition between old and new is strikingly evident in "Nouveau Louvre Aile Sud Facade sur le Carrousel, " showcasing how architecture evolves while preserving its heritage. The Tuileries Aile Sud becomes an enchanting subject in multiple photographs within this collection. Its facade overlooking the Quai exudes an air of sophistication that is hard to resist. Meanwhile, Pavillon de Flore stands proudly along the same quay with its own unique charm.
